A rococo design sterling silver chatelaine with five suspended accoutrements, hallmarked London 1888 by Rosenthal, Jacob & Co (Julius Rosenthal & Samuel Jacob),

Lot Details

the clasp cast and pierced with a classical figure and putto, from which hangs decorative linked panels and chain links terminating in dog clips with associated items: a 'Condensed Diary and Engagement Book (1906) in a silver cast filigree holder; a repouseé silver bodkin holder; a silver miniature hand mirror; a silver magnifying glass (lens absent); and a tortoiseshell comb in cast silver filigree case. Diary holder: London 1891 by Cornelius Desormeaux Saunders & Francis Shepherd Bodkin holder: Birmingham 1888 by Henry Greaves Mirror: Birmingham 1905 by Boots Pure Drug Company Magnifying Glass: Chester 1890 probably Joseph & Richard Griffin Comb case: London 1891 by Cornelius Desormeaux Saunders & Francis Shepherd
